What Is The Bladder

Doc offers tips on controlling bladder problems

October 03, 2008
Women's health expert, Dr. Judith Reichman, says that up to 25 million Americans suffer from loss of bladder control. And not every type of incontinence is the same. She offers tips on how to tell what type of bladder problems you may have, as well as information on pelvic prolapse disorder. Reichman also discusses several lifestyle, medication, and surgical treatment options that can help correct and control bladder problems. Read more »
